Multiphysics modeling of crack propagation at the cement–steel interface in a CO2 environment

Mechanics of Materials, Physico-chemistry, Corrosion, Geochemistry, Geomechanics, geological storage of CO2

The geological storage of CO2 is a preferred solution to counter greenhouse gas emissions. CO2 is injected into former oil reservoirs or deep aquifers, from which it cannot escape. The storage's leak tightness must be ensured, and IFPEN is a key player in this field. The integrity of the storage wells, made of steel casings cemented to the rock, remains a challenge, especially at the cement-steel interface. This zone, under the effects of geochemical alteration of the cement and steel corrosion by dissolved CO2, represents a potential leakage pathway. Although models exist to separately analyze these phenomena, none of them integrate them in a coupled manner. This thesis aims to develop a multiphysics model to study the fracture of this interface.

The model must simultaneously model:

  • The geochemical alteration of the cement by CO2-saturated brine,
  • The corrosion and formation of deposits on the steel casing surfaces,
  • The propagation of a crack at the cement and steel casing interface during reservoir pressurization.

The model will consist of a geochemical module written in Python and a geomechanical model written in Abaqus. Specifically, a dedicated cohesive element will be developed to model the cement-steel interface and its rupture. This model is intended to join the catalog of tools developed by IFPEN for evaluating well integrity. The PhD student will develop skills in geomechanical, geochemical, and corrosion simulations. The topic will suit a student interested in numerical simulation and its challenges (convergence, robustness), geomechanics and geochemistry, with the complexity of couplings, as well as subsurface geoengineering. The thesis will take place at IFPEN Lyon under the supervision of the Navier laboratory (Ecole des Ponts et Chaussées, Université Gustave Eiffel).
